Download Solution PDFThe correct answer is Clause 20.
Key Points
- The Jammu and Kashmir Reorganisation Act, 2019, was enacted to reorganize the erstwhile state of Jammu and Kashmir into two Union Territories: Jammu & Kashmir and Ladakh.
- Clause 20 of the Act specifies the duration of the Legislative Assembly of the Union Territory of Jammu and Kashmir.
- According to Clause 20, the Legislative Assembly of Jammu and Kashmir shall have a term of five years unless sooner dissolved.
- This term is consistent with the duration specified for legislative assemblies in other states and Union Territories in India.
Additional Information
- Jammu and Kashmir Reorganisation Act, 2019
- The Act was passed by the Parliament of India on 5th August 2019 and came into effect on 31st October 2019.
- It bifurcated the state of Jammu and Kashmir into two Union Territories: Jammu and Kashmir with a Legislative Assembly, and Ladakh without a Legislative Assembly.
- The Act was a significant step in the abrogation of Article 370 and Article 35A of the Indian Constitution.
- Article 370
- Article 370 granted special autonomy to the state of Jammu and Kashmir.
- It allowed the state to have its own constitution and limited the Indian Parliament's legislative powers in the state.
- The provisions of Article 370 were abrogated by the Government of India in August 2019.
- Union Territory
- A Union Territory is a type of administrative division in India, governed directly by the Central Government.Union Territories have a Lieutenant Governor appointed by the President of India.
- Some Union Territories have a Legislative Assembly and Council of Ministers to aid and advise the Lieutenant Governor.
- Legislative Assembly
- The Legislative Assembly is the lower house of the state legislature in India.
- Members of the Legislative Assembly (MLAs) are elected by the people through direct elections.
- The Assembly is responsible for making laws on matters enumerated in the State List and Concurrent List.
